#208358 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#208358 is composed of 12.5% red, 51.4%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 75.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 32.8% yellow and 48.6% black. It has a hue angle of 153.9 degrees, a saturation of 60.7% and a lightness of 32%. #208358 color hex could be obtained by blending #40ffb0 with #000700.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#208358
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010503 is the darkest color, while #f4fcf9 is the lightest one.

Tones of #208358
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#4c5752 is the less saturated color, while #01a25c is the most saturated one.
